Establishes the National Museum of African American History and Culture Council to: (1) advise and assist the SI Board of Regents on Museum planning, design, construction, operation, and budgets; and (2) have responsibility and authority with respect to the Museum's collections and work.
Requires the Secretary of SI to appoint a Museum Director.
Establishes the Office of Education and Liaison Programs within the Museum to work with educational institutions and museums throughout the Nation. Requires the Director of the Institute of Museum and Library Services to establish specified grant, scholarship, internship, and fellowship programs relating to African American museums.
Directs the Board of Regents to select the Museum's site from one of four specified sites on or adjacent to the national mall.
Directs the Council and the Board of Regents, in carrying out their duties under this Act, to consider the reports and plans submitted by the National Museum of African American History and Culture Plan for Action Presidential Commission under the National Museum of African American History and Culture Plan for Action Presidential Commission Act of 2001 (Public Law 107-106).
